Riley LucasRiley Lucas
Came in for breakfast with friends. Got the big breakfast, pancakes, eggs on toast, beef burger and drinks. All the food tasted great, however the bacon and sausages were kinda overcooked and quite dry, everything else was great including the pancakes, burger, eggs on toast and especially the coffees. Customer service was very friendly. Food did take quite a while to come out, however we did have a party of 10 and I think there was only the one chef at the back.
Adventures with C.K.Adventures with C.K.
We enjoyed our food. It got very busy with the local lunch crowd. The menu was a little underwhelming with just the normal cafe style food. I enjoyed my potato & zucchini rosti with a poached egg. My friend enjoyed her burger. We just wish you could order fries separately, as a burger is sufficient without fries as well. We finished by sharing a baked cheesecake that appeared to be housemade. Beautiful and creamy in texture.
Rochelle KosmeierRochelle Kosmeier
One of a handful of places open early enough to eat at before school, so we headed here for my sons birthday as a special treat. They surprised us all by bringing out a candle in his waffle and singing happy Birthday 😁 So thankful! Chef also made a special order to cater to my kids dietary need. Won't hesitate to return 😊
